Addiction Treatment & Rehab Overview

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s is a halfway house / transitional living facility located in Fremont, CA (Alameda County).

They accept all age groups and treat both men and women.

Addiction Treatment Setting

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s provides drug and alcohol addiction treatment in the following setting(s):

  • Outpatient Substance Abuse Treatment
  • Intensive Outpatient Addiction Treatment
  • Regular Outpatient Substance Abuse Treatment

Drug & Alcohol Addiction Treatment Approaches

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s uses the following addiction treatment approaches:

  • Anger Management
  • Brief Intervention
  • Cognitive Behavioral Therapy
  • Dialectical behavior therapy
  • Motivational Interviewing
  • Matrix Model
  • Relapse Prevention
  • Substance use counseling approach
  • Trauma-related counseling

Rehab Counseling and Education

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s offers the following counseling and education programs:

  • Individual Counseling
  • Group Counseling
  • Family Counseling
  • Substance Abuse Education
  • Employment counseling or training

Specialty Drug & Alcohol Rehab Programs

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s offers the following specialty addiction treatment programs:

  • Adolescent Addiction Treatment
  • Addiction Treatment For Client's Referred From The Court System
  • Dual Diagnosis / Co Occuring Disorders Substance Abuse Treatment
  • Substance Abuse Treatment Specializing In Trauma Patients

Addiction Treatment Ancillary Services

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s offers the following ancillary services to go along with their addiction treatment:

  • Child Care For Clients' Children
  • Case Management Services
  • Housing Services
  • Mental Health Services
  • Consumer-run (peer-support) services / Alumni Programs
  • Social Skills Development

Drug Alcohol Rehab Transitional Programs / Services

City of Fremont Youth and Family Servs offers the following transitional programs to assist their clients post-treatment:

  • Aftercare / Continuing Care
  • Discharge Planning
